
When finding the best place to stay in Positano, we went through almost all the hotels listed on Booking.com for a price range between 90 to 150 euro. There aren´t many. Positano is one of the most expensive destinations in Europe.
The First thing that caught our attention from Casa Albertina was the lovely terrace with an amazing view of Positano. I couldn´t wait to be there having breakfast with this dream Mediterranean view.

There are 2 different kinds of rooms and for an extra 20 euro, we could have one of the upper floors with a better view and Balcony. The view was breathtaking. Being there felt like a dream come true.

The room was beautiful and with enough space, the bathroom was big with a little window that also provided a great view of this lovely place.

The staff was very friendly and helpful. Another plus was the great espresso, which we instantly received at any time we requested it.

Breakfast was delicious in Casa Albertina, we were so pleased to be able to have breakfast and enjoy the view. Even though the weather wasn´t as I had first expected it. Coffee and food was good and heartwarming, so we still had a lovely experience. They were so nice to bring me Soy milk and the cereal was a yummy Granola. There was fresh fruit available, mini Mermelade glasses in every flavor, Nutella, honey and a good variety of fresh bread and croissants.


The hotel has a cool Solarium Terrace on the upper floor that unfortunately, we couldn’t get to use but I imagine must be wonderful to lay at in the summer.

The view of Positano mountains and beach is amazing from there as well.
